Ecom-Wro struggled with rising costs of maintaining an open-plan office. By moving the team to our modular system, they significantly improved the company's financial liquidity.
The challenge
The client was renting a 180 m² space, which was actively used by only 14 out of 22 employees in a rotating work model. Fixed rent, security, and cleaning service costs generated a monthly expenditure of 22,400 PLN, regardless of office attendance.
The situation was becoming inefficient, especially since the logistics and IT departments worked mainly remotely. The company board noticed they were paying for unused desks, while the budget for digital infrastructure development was frozen by the high rent.
Our approach
The Oradawe team conducted an audit of actual space usage over 14 days. Instead of offering a classic lease, we proposed switching to a flexible model where the company pays only for assigned workstation packages and a shared meeting zone.
Our task was not only to reduce the square footage but to provide full office functionality without interrupting team work continuity. We used our own desk booking management software, allowing Ecom-Wro full control over expenses in real-time.
The solution
We reduced the rental space by 47% by switching to a hot-desking system. The company gained access to a fully equipped conference room and kitchen facilities, which previously required the client to maintain independently.
We implemented a billing system where Ecom-Wro pays for 12 fixed desks and 4 flexible ones. This allowed for reallocating funds from rent to purchasing a new server room, which was a board priority for 2024.
Results
After a quarter of cooperation, Ecom-Wro achieved a stable cost structure while maintaining work comfort for the entire team. Savings of 5,150 PLN per month translated directly into better financial results for the e-commerce department.
